About the Role

This position oversees production management, ensuring a safe working environment, quality systems, lean manufacturing, and staff development. The role involves business development, operational efficiency, and compliance with organizational procedures and policies.

Responsibilities

  • Ensure a safe working environment, safety attitude, and execution.
  • Maintain all quality systems to prevent quality escapes from facilities.
  • Assist with business development and business proposals.
  • Accomplish lean manufacturing staffing results by communicating job expectations, planning, monitoring, and appraising job results; coaching, counseling, and disciplining employees; initiating, coordinating, and enforcing systems, policies, and procedures.
  • Maintain staff by recruiting, selecting, orienting, and training employees; developing personal growth opportunities.
  • Maintain workflow by monitoring process steps, setting processing variables, observing personnel and equipment, implementing cost reductions, and developing reporting procedures.
  • Complete scheduling and assigning of personnel to achieve desired work results, establish priorities, monitor progress, resolve problems, and report results.
  • Maintain quality service by establishing and enforcing organizational procedures and policies.
  • Ensure operation of equipment by tracking periodic maintenance requirements (TPM), calling for repairs, and evaluating new equipment and techniques.
  • Provide manufacturing information by compiling, initiating, sorting, and analyzing production performance records and data.
  • Create and revise systems and procedures by analyzing operating practices, recordkeeping systems, forms of control, and budgetary and personnel requirements; implementing lean manufacturing changes.
  • Maintain a 5S safe and clean work environment by educating personnel on equipment use and compliance with policies.
  • Oversee the KIHOMAC Hazardous Waste Program, including disposal of hazardous waste, MSDS maintenance, and compliance with environmental regulations.
  • Resolve personnel problems by analyzing data, investigating issues, identifying solutions, and recommending actions.
  • Maintain professional and technical knowledge through workshops, publications, networking, and professional societies.
  • Identify capital expenditures for the 5-year plan and work with management for approval and implementation.
  • Execute personnel-related activities, including creating job descriptions, directing workload, managing employee relations, and conducting feedback sessions.
  • Advise management on employee recognition, including raises, promotions, and awards.
  • Manage accuracy of employee timecards and ensure compliance with labor laws and company policies.
  • Serve as a link between upper management and employees, disseminating company information.
  • Coordinate with Director and/or VP on corporate matters and participate in proposal writing and business development activities.
